[02:13:31] Yes, emberville is not the main wall of emberville is seed-based,
[02:13:35] so much of Tauraria, so whenever you make a new world in Emberville you put it
[02:13:41] a seed and that it randomly generates out the main world for you to explore and
[02:13:45] and work through. There's like going to be eight different biomes multiple bosses. And then
[02:13:48] on top of that, whenever a biome spawns in a new game, there is this big list of RNG events
[02:13:56] that can happen in that biome. But not all of them spawn in every game, and some of them are
[02:14:03] very, very rare events. So whenever you start in a game of
[02:14:06] Emberville, your biomes are all going to have your own seeds kind of
[02:14:11] finger-printed encounters. They're all going to have all the main
[02:14:14] encounters. All the main bosses are going to be there. All the
[02:14:16] sub-bosss are going to be there. All the quests are going to be there for
[02:14:18] everyone. But like the little RNG flavor stuff is going to be
[02:14:22] very much to each their own kind of thing. So it's kind of similar to how
[02:14:27] a corekeeper and Torario do it, but it's such a such a fantastic
[02:14:30] system that it works really well. It's gonna work great
[02:14:34] remember that one's well. So, yes, it's that's the way we're doing it

[02:21:03] the very forefather they take their name from. Dr. Carcass says, so is that scope creep? No,
[02:21:09] That's not scope creep at all. That's a completely separate thing that happens during game dev.
[02:21:12] This is taking the project and shrinking it down to where it needs to be to be a fully
[02:21:20] cogent, early access experience. Scope creep is when you have a defined set of things,
[02:21:26] what to say things. And as you are working on those things, you keep adding new things
[02:21:33] and the scope keeps creeping out of your game. So, you know, you're making an actually venture game
[02:21:38] and then all of a sudden you're like, hey, you know what?
[02:21:40] We should have full RNG crafting in this.
[02:21:43] Well, your scope is got a little bit bigger.
[02:21:45] Oh, we should also make it so all enemies drop
[02:21:47] special items that work in that, okay?
[02:21:49] Well, now your scope got a little bigger.
[02:21:50] Oh, and we should also make it, and you know,
[02:21:51] every time that happens, oh, we should also do,
[02:21:54] or we should change this in a big way, your scope changes.
[02:21:57] So that scope creep is when that becomes unchallenged.
[02:22:02] And it starts, a lot of games die to scope creep, for instance,
[02:22:06] because their scope and their budget will start in one nice little contained box,
[02:22:12] and then as the development goes on, that nice little contained box starts getting bigger
[02:22:16] because the scope creeps out, and then all of a sudden they haven't made their core game
[02:22:20] they're out of money because they spend a bunch of resources on stuff they didn't plan
[02:22:23] to and the game falls part and dies. So yes, scope and this scope creep is not just for game
[02:22:30] devils for any any project paste anything can happen in scope creep.

[03:17:38] Steam reviews are a joke. Steam reviews are not a joke, but they're not reviews. You should
[03:17:45] never look at Steam reviews and go, I'm going to go read Steam reviews to tell me if I
[03:17:53] should like why I should buy a game. I can never use Steam reviews for that ever. What
[03:17:58] Steam reviews are great for though. What Steam reviews are great for is identifying hot
[03:18:05] button issues that you may want to know about before you give money to a project.
[03:18:11] That is what SteamReviews are great for. They're not good for reviewing the game. They're not
[03:18:15] going to tell you if the game is good or bad. But if there's anything you should know about,
[03:18:20] before you buy it, then SteamReviews are a great way to know that. So like, if the game is not
[03:18:27] available in your language and it says it does, if there's horrible technical issues,
[03:18:31] It begins crashing all the time if something is horribly missing that the devs say art like that's what you use steam reviews for you
[03:18:39] You use steam reviews to get facts, but don't ever try to get opinions from a steam review
[03:18:44] It's it is a it is a absolute mess for that. Yeah, what is this?

[03:49:59] Yeah, early access is early access to a game under development and
[03:50:06] That is exactly what we're providing so a beta used to indicate and actually know you were wrong in that too because what you were saying is
[03:50:14] An alpha is when a game is missing foundational pillars which Emberville will be so technically if you want it
[03:50:20] If you really want to get into it
[03:50:22] Early accesses are in most cases
[03:50:24] because they're still missing major pillars.
[03:50:27] They're definitely not optimized.
[03:50:28] They've got lots of bugs.
[03:50:29] So, alpha indicates that major pillars are missing
[03:50:32] and that the game is fundamentally not the data
[03:50:35] actually used to mean that all major features are in.
[03:50:39] It's just not optimized.
[03:50:41] There's still bugs, things like that.
[03:50:42] So, very few early access games release in beta
[03:50:45] unless it's relatively later in their development cycle.
[03:50:49] So, yeah, most early access games are alpha
[03:50:52] The access games are alpha because they're still missing generally pretty big parts of them.
[03:50:56] In some cases like Emberville, we're planning on, you know, adding in this stuff during the
[03:50:59] two years and also probably changing it relatively dramatically based on player feedback,
[03:51:04] what we think the game feels, what feels good in the game and what doesn't, so.
[03:51:09] Mm-hmm.
[03:51:10] But again, these terms have all changed over time.
[03:51:13] So beta and alpha used to mean some very specific things, but then they got turned into
[03:51:17] marketing terms.
[03:51:18] So, they don't mean what they used to mean anymore.
